Mulberry tree removal services involve the careful and efficient elimination of mature mulberry trees that are no longer desired or pose issues on a property. This process typically includes assessing the tree’s size and health, safely cutting down branches, and dismantling the trunk in sections to prevent damage to surrounding structures or landscaping. Experienced contractors use specialized equipment to ensure the tree is removed safely and cleanly, leaving the property clear of debris and potential hazards. Tree removal providers also handle the disposal or recycling of the tree material, helping property owners maintain a tidy and safe outdoor space.

This service is often needed when mulberry trees become problematic due to their size, root growth, or health issues. Overgrown trees can interfere with power lines, block views, or cast excessive shade where sunlight is desired. Additionally, if a tree shows signs of disease, decay, or structural instability, removal can prevent potential damage from falling limbs or trunk failure. Mulberry trees with extensive root systems may also cause damage to driveways, sidewalks, or underground utilities, making removal a practical solution to prevent costly repairs or safety concerns.

Smaller Tree Removals - for routine jobs like removing a single small tree,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many projects fall within this range, especially for trees under 20 feet tall. Larger or more complex small removals can push costs higher but are less common.

Medium-Sized Tree Removal - removing medium-sized trees, around 20 to 50 feet, usually costs between $600 and $1,500. Many standard jobs in Lebanon, TN, land in this range, though more challenging trees may increase the price.

Large Tree Removal - for larger trees over 50 feet, costs often range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, typically involving trees with extensive branches or near structures, which require more effort and equipment.

Full Tree Removal Projects - extensive removals involving multiple large trees or complex site conditions can exceed $5,000. These larger, more involved projects are less common but handled by local pros for properties with significant landscaping need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that a mulberry tree needs removal? Signs include dead or dying branches, structural instability, or overgrowth that affects nearby structures or power lines. Consulting local contractors can help assess whether removal is necessary.

Is mulberry tree removal safe for nearby property or structures? Professional service providers take precautions to minimize risks during removal, especially around buildings, fences, or other landscape features.

What methods are used to remove a mulberry tree? Local contractors may use techniques such as stump grinding, cutting, or removal in sections, depending on the tree's size and location.

Can mulberry tree removal help improve property safety? Yes, removing a problematic or unstable mulberry tree can reduce the risk of falling branches or root damage to nearby structures.

How should I prepare my property for mulberry tree removal? Clearing the area around the tree and informing service providers of any obstacles can help ensure a smooth removal process.
